ExcelApplicationQuit
Set xlApp = Nothing
ApplicationQuit
ExcelApplication1 = Null
这一堆不对
应该是
xlBookclose
Set xlBook = Nothing
xlAppQuit
Set xlApp = Nothing
VisualBasic是一种由微软公司开发的包含协助开发环境的事件驱动编程语言。从任何标准来说,VB都是世界上使用人数最多的语言——不仅是盛赞VB的开发者还是抱怨VB的开发者的数量。它源自于BASIC编程语言。VB拥有图形用户界面(GUI)和快速应用程序开发(RAD)系统,可以轻易的使用DAO、RDO、ADO连接数据库,或者轻松的创建ActiveX控件。程序员可以轻松的使用VB提供的组件快速建立一个应用程序。VB的中心思想就是要便于程序员使用,无论是新手或者专家。VB使用了可以简单建立应用程序的GUI系统,但是又可以开发相当复杂的程序。VB的程序是一种基于窗体的可视化组件安排的联合,并且增加代码来指定组件的属性和方法。因为默认的属性和方法已经有一部分定义在了组件内,所以程序员不用写多少代码就可以完成一个简单的程序。过去的版本里面VB程序的性能问题一直被放在了桌面上,但是随着计算机速度的飞速增加,关于性能的争论已经越来越少。
窗体控件的增加和改变可以用拖放技术实现。一个排列满控件的工具箱用来显示可用控件(比如文本框或者按钮)。每个控件都有自己的属性和事件。默认的属性值会在控件创建的时候提供,但是程序员也可以进行更改。很多的属性值可以在运行时候随着用户的动作和修改进行改动,这样就形成了一个动态的程序。举个例子来说:窗体的大小改变事件中加入了可以改变控件位置的代码,在运行时候每当用户更改窗口大小,控件也会随之改变位置。在文本框中的文字改变事件中加入相应的代码,程序就能够在文字输入的时候自动翻译或者阻止某些字符的输入。
VB的程序可以包含一个或多个窗体,或者是一个主窗体和多个子窗体,类似于 *** 作系统的样子。有很少功能的对话框窗口(比如没有最大化和最小化按钮的窗体)可以用来提供d出功能。
VB的组件既可以拥有用户界面,也可以没有。这样一来服务器端程序就可以处理增加的模块。
VB使用参数计算的方法来进行垃圾收集,这个方法中包含有大量的对象,提供基本的面向对象支持。因为越来越多组件的出现,程序员可以选用自己需要的扩展库。和有些语言不一样,VB对大小写不敏感,但是能自动转换关键词到标准的大小写状态,以及强制使得符号表入口的实体的变量名称遵循书写规则。默认情况下字符串的比较是对大小写敏感的,但是可以关闭这个功能。
VB使得大量的外界控件有了自己的生存空间。大量的第三方控件针对VB提供。VB也提供了建立、使用和重用这些控件的方法,但是由于语言问题,从一个应用程序创建另外一个并不简单。
服务端可以这样:With Listen
Close
LocalPort = Text1Text ' (根据Text1中的数值来定监听端口 ( 假如为:4567 ) )
Listen
End With
客户端可以这样:
Winsock1Close
Winsock1Connect Text1Text, Text2Text '(Text1为要连接的服务器IP地址(服务端在本地可以为 127001), Text2为服务端监听的端口 ( 4567 ) )把VB代码里把原先指向本地SQLServer服务器的地方修改为指向你需要访问的目的SQLServer服务器。
另外还需要做一点。。就是你的目的数据库服务器在Internet上有没有固定IP。。如果没有的话。是没办法访问的。必须在公网上能够访问。。我的建议就是在你们公司的网关上装个SQLServer,因为我想这台机器在公网上有分配好的IP。所以外网可以访问。这样在VB代码里稍微做些修改(把原先指向本地SQLServer服务器的地方修改为指向你需要访问的目的SQLServer服务器。)就可以了。。
如果有什么不明白的话。继续解答。。
欢迎分享,转载请注明来源:内存溢出
评论列表(0条)